The one time I bought a pre built gaming machine it was an HP Omen and there is this dumb bug where the sound processor would go into standby if a sound didn't play for a few seconds and then the next sounds would be missing the start and gradually fade in.

You had to edit the registry to break their fucking shit code to fix it and windows updates would restore the value sometimes.

Official forum post had pages of people complaining and no official gave a shit.
